Accounting Manager executing financial responsibilities for Energy accounting at CHS. Manage a team and lead month-end/year-end close processes.
Responsibilities
Manage a team of cost accountants, responsible for commercial and refinery accounting.
Provide mentoring and leadership to attract, develop and retain talent.
Coach and build teams, support professional development, review, and assess performance and enable employees to maximize their performance.
Lead the month-end/year-end close process for Energy in accordance with the company accounting calendar, and preparation of monthly close activities for assigned areas of responsibility.
Direct the development and preparation of financial reports and analysis that supports accurate internal and external SEC reporting and footnote requirements for the quarterly close reporting process.
Ensure accounting policies and procedures follow company policies and US GAAP and monitor evolving accounting guidance.
Build, maintain, and manage a strong internal controls environment, including supporting policies, procedures, and protocol.
Prepare precise year-end audit work papers in accordance with internal and external audit requirements.
Serve as a business partner to leaders to provide decision support enabling the attainment of business unit objectives.
Recommend and facilitate the implementation of continuous improvement around processes, system enhancements, and reporting capabilities.
Champion and promote a strong safety culture and follow all safety policies, procedures, and regulations.
Identify and communicate workplace hazards and correct or seek assistance in correcting unsafe actions or conditions.
Perform other duties and responsibilities as needed or assigned.
Requirements
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, Statistics, Economics, Business, Business Administration, or related field
4+ years of experience in Finance and/or Accounting
Prior leadership experience with progressively advancing level of leadership responsibilities
Excellent communication skills, both verbal and written
Strong organizational skills and analytical ability
Proven ability to build relationships and be successful in a fast-paced environment
Proficient in MS Office suite
Previous experience with JDE and SAP accounting software preferred
Ability to work extended hours during peak times to meet business demands
